Core Viewpoint - The smart glasses industry is rapidly evolving, with significant growth potential in various applications, including industrial, military, emergency response, and public health monitoring. The global shipment of smart glasses is projected to reach 14.518 million units by 2025, with China showing a particularly promising market growth trajectory [1][4][6]. Industry Definition and Classification - Smart glasses are wearable devices that integrate optical display technology, sensors, computing units, and wireless connectivity, providing information interaction and immersive experiences. They can be classified by function (XR glasses, AI smart glasses, ordinary smart glasses), by device type (camera-equipped, non-camera, display-equipped), and by interaction method (voice, touch, eye movement) [1][10]. Industry Development Status - The smart glasses market is experiencing robust growth, with global shipments expected to reach 14.518 million units by 2025. In China, shipments are projected to rise from approximately 680,000 units in 2023 to 1.307 million units in 2024, and further to 2.907 million units in 2025. Audio and audio-capturing glasses are expected to account for 2.165 million units, while AR/VR devices are projected to reach 742,000 units [4][8]. Industry Value Chain - The smart glasses industry value chain includes upstream components such as lenses, frames, and key electronic parts (optics, chips, displays, sensors, etc.), midstream manufacturing of smart glasses systems and terminals, and downstream sales through traditional optical channels and e-commerce. Applications span various sectors, including media, healthcare, military, and personal use [10]. Core Insights - The report highlights the rapid evolution of consumer-grade AR glasses, driven by advancements in optical display and AI integration, leading to a competitive landscape among various manufacturers [1][2][4]. Industry Status - Continuous R&D investment in the AR sector by domestic and international companies is fostering technological innovation and product development. Major players include internet giants, smartphone manufacturers, and AR startups, with a significant shift towards AI integration in AR glasses [2][19]. - The domestic AR glasses market is characterized by a strong presence of local brands such as Starry Sky Meizu, Thunderbird Innovation, XREAL, Rokid, and INMO, collectively referred to as the "Five Little Dragons" of AR glasses, which are rapidly gaining market share against foreign competitors [2][19][21]. Market Overview - In 2024, AR glasses sales reached 286,000 units, with Q4 witnessing record-high sales due to new product launches. Leading brands dominate the market, each carving out niches based on specific advantages [2][23][26]. - The market is expected to maintain momentum into 2025, with ongoing product innovations enhancing portability, functionality, and technology [23][29]. Company Analysis - The report provides an in-depth analysis of leading brands such as Starry Sky Meizu, Thunderbird Innovation, and XREAL, focusing on their product launches, technological advancements, and ecosystem collaborations [3][34][46]. - Starry Sky Meizu is noted for its significant investment in optical waveguide technology and AI integration, positioning itself as a leader in the AR glasses market [42][44]. Technological Trends - Optical waveguide technology is identified as a key driver for the future of consumer-grade AR glasses, offering advantages in lightweight design, high transparency, and display quality [8][50]. - The integration of AI into AR glasses is enhancing user experience and expanding application scenarios, making these devices more appealing to consumers [51][52].
